Your Impact as a Kennel Assistant

  • Provide Personalized Care: You'll be the primary caregiver for our boarding and daycare pets, ensuring they receive the correct food, exercise, and attention to make their stay comfortable and safe.
  • Be the Eyes and Ears of Animal Health: You'll carefully monitor the behavior and habits of the animals in your care, promptly notifying the medical team of any unusual health concerns.
  • Create a Safe and Healthy Environment: You'll take pride in maintaining the cleanliness and sanitation of the entire resort, from the kennel areas and runs to the outside grounds.
  • Ensure Operational Excellence: You'll keep the resort running smoothly by managing inventory for food and cleaning supplies and collaborating with the team to ensure all tasks are completed.

What You'll Bring To The Team

  • A genuine love for animals and a commitment to their welfare.
  • A reliable and hardworking nature, with the ability to manage tasks in a fast-paced environment.
  • Strong communication skills, good judgment, and the ability to handle stressful situations with composure.
  • The physical capacity to lift up to 50+ lbs and perform the duties of a physically active role.
  • Previous experience as a kennel assistant is preferred. A flexible schedule, including some weekends and holidays, is required.
